21 October 2020
Written question
To ask the Chancellor of the Exchequer, what assessment he has made of the potential merits of introducing temporary VAT registration for non-profit sports organisations.
Source: Commons
28 October 2020
Answer
Under the current VAT rules, bodies that have a turnover in excess of £85,000 must register for VAT. However, bodies that are below the VAT registration threshold may register for VAT voluntarily. Bodies that are VAT registered are required to charge VAT ...
